
Over a two-month period, contributed to the oscar-system/Oscar.jl repository by delivering targeted improvements in both documentation and core functionality. Initially, updated API usage examples to reflect the transition from the deprecated ComplexOfMorphisms constructor to the current chain_complex function, streamlining onboarding and aligning documentation with the latest Julia API standards. Subsequently, enhanced the homology function to support ComplexOfMorphisms with AbstractAlgebra.FPModule types, specifically FqFieldElem, by generalizing type signatures and introducing comprehensive test coverage. Demonstrated expertise in Julia, abstract algebra, and homological algebra, with a focus on maintainability, type safety, and supporting advanced algebraic workflows for users.
Month: 2025-08 — oscar-system/Oscar.jl: Delivered a targeted feature enhancement to broaden homology computation capabilities, backed by test coverage and clear type-safety improvements. This work aligns with the platform's goal of supporting richer algebraic structures and FPModule-based workflows, enabling users to model and analyze more complex morphism structures with confidence.
Month: 2025-08 — oscar-system/Oscar.jl: Delivered a targeted feature enhancement to broaden homology computation capabilities, backed by test coverage and clear type-safety improvements. This work aligns with the platform's goal of supporting richer algebraic structures and FPModule-based workflows, enabling users to model and analyze more complex morphism structures with confidence.
2025-07 monthly summary for oscar-system/Oscar.jl: Key feature delivered was a documentation update aligning API usage with the current chain_complex function, replacing the deprecated ComplexOfMorphisms; this was a docs-only change with no runtime impact. No major bugs were fixed this month. Overall impact: improved API accuracy in the docs, smoother onboarding for users, and better alignment with the deprecation timeline to reduce support overhead. Technologies/skills demonstrated: documentation best practices, API reference curation, Git-driven collaboration, and familiarity with the Oscar.jl API and Julia ecosystem.
2025-07 monthly summary for oscar-system/Oscar.jl: Key feature delivered was a documentation update aligning API usage with the current chain_complex function, replacing the deprecated ComplexOfMorphisms; this was a docs-only change with no runtime impact. No major bugs were fixed this month. Overall impact: improved API accuracy in the docs, smoother onboarding for users, and better alignment with the deprecation timeline to reduce support overhead. Technologies/skills demonstrated: documentation best practices, API reference curation, Git-driven collaboration, and familiarity with the Oscar.jl API and Julia ecosystem.

Overview of all repositories you've contributed to across your timeline